TÜV Rheinland is seeking qualified professionals to join its team for Saudi Aramco projects, specifically within the Project Inspection Department (PID). These positions involve working on pipeline, petrochemical, and other oil and gas construction projects.

Key Responsibilities

  • Conduct "Hold", "Witness", and "Surveillance" inspections and tests at manufacturing facilities or construction sites to ensure adherence to SAUDI ARAMCO requirements and project specifications.
  • Inspect materials and equipment to confirm compliance with SAUDI ARAMCO requirements for proper handling, storage, and protection at SAUDI ARAMCO facilities and/or construction sites.
  • Monitor Contractor's Quality Systems, records, and Quality Personnel for compliance with established requirements.
  • Review and evaluate Contractor's Quality document submittals.
  • Witness on-site and off-site material and installation tests to ensure compliance with SAUDI ARAMCO standards.
  • Accurately record all observed non-complying construction practices, materials, and equipment, and report potential issues to the supervisor for timely resolution.
  • Prepare inspection reports and generate Non-Conformance Reports (NCRs), Worksheets (WSs), and Equipment Deficiency Reports (EDRs) as required.
